Precautions for Air-Source Heat Pump Heating in Extremely Cold Winter Regions!
In extremely cold winter regions, air-source heat pumps offer efficient, eco-friendly, and energy-saving advantages for heating. However, certain precautions must be taken to ensure system safety and stable operation. Below are five key considerations:
1. Inspect the Pipeline System Before Starting Floor Heating
Check for leaks in water supply pipes and valves. Ensure all connections between the pipeline and the unit are sealed to prevent water leakage. Avoid physical impacts on the pipeline and unit during installation to prevent damage.

2. Clean the Unit Before Starting Floor Heating
Disassemble the unit and perform thorough cleaning. Use a vacuum or soft cloth to remove dust and stains from the unit’s surface. Replace the unit’s filters and activated carbon. Maintain cleanliness inside and outside the unit to ensure optimal heat dissipation.
3. Check the Water Pump Before Starting Floor Heating
Verify the pump’s normal operation, including water intake and noise levels. Ensure all connections between the pump and pipeline are leak-proof. Inspect the tightness of connections between the water heater and pump to guarantee unobstructed water flow.

4. Perform Water Testing and Commissioning Before Starting Floor Heating
Fill the water tank and allow it to soak for a specified period before draining. Start the water heater and wait until the outlet water temperature reaches the appropriate level. During testing, monitor water pressure stability and check for leaks at pipeline connections. Adjust or repair any issues immediately.
5. Operating Guidelines for Air-Source Heat Pump Floor Heating
1. After starting the air-source heat pump, set the heating temperature to a lower level. Use the minimum water temperature for initial heating and avoid shutting down the system. Gradually increasing the temperature prevents wall and furniture cracking.
2. Avoid setting excessively high temperatures. High temperatures hinder moisture evaporation from walls and increase heat loss due to indoor heat exchange.

In extremely cold winters, air-source heat pump floor heating provides comfortable living conditions. Proper usage and maintenance are essential to enhance efficiency, reduce energy consumption, and minimize malfunctions. Before the heating season, inspect the system’s operational status to prevent failures. During use, correctly adjust thermostats, ensure proper indoor ventilation, and adopt appropriate heating control methods to maximize system efficiency, achieving both comfort and energy savings.
